The Rise of Edge Computing in Embedded Systems

Edge computing brings data processing closer to the source of data generation, i.e., the ‘edge’ of the network. In embedded systems, this means processing data directly within the devices themselves, rather than relying on distant cloud-based servers. This shift is crucial in today’s world, where real-time processing and low latency are increasingly important.

Why Edge Computing Matters

For embedded systems, edge computing offers several key benefits:

  • Reduced Latency: By processing data locally, edge computing significantly reduces the delay in data processing, which is crucial for time-sensitive applications.
  • Bandwidth Optimization: Local data processing means less data needs to be sent to the cloud, reducing network traffic and saving bandwidth.
  • Enhanced Security: Processing data locally can reduce the risk of data breaches, as sensitive information does not have to travel over the network.
